Six bolts and lockwashers. Two of which should not be fully threaded. Those two have a bare shank near the head of the bolt. Those six should have a distictly different look about them than the others.

I don't know what a DS is. Slow this morning.

The ones for the bellhousing........Different lengths. You'll figure it out as you go along.
